Course details
• Incident Response Fundamentals: Understanding the basics of cybersecurity incident response, including the importance of incident response planning, the role of an incident responder, and common incident response terminology.
• Identifying and Analyzing Security Threats: Recognizing potential security incidents, analyzing their impact, and determining the appropriate response.
• Containment, Eradication, and Recovery Strategies: Developing and implementing strategies to contain, eliminate, and recover from security incidents.
• Forensic Analysis: Conducting a thorough post-incident analysis to determine the root cause of the incident and to identify any potential vulnerabilities that may have been exploited.
• Communication and Reporting: Effectively communicating incident information to relevant stakeholders and maintaining accurate records of incident response activities.
• Incident Response Plan Development: Creating and maintaining a comprehensive incident response plan that includes clear roles and responsibilities, procedures for responding to different types of incidents, and a process for testing and updating the plan.
• Legal and Regulatory Compliance: Understanding and adhering to relevant legal and regulatory requirements related to incident response, such as data breach notification laws.
• Tabletop Exercises and Training: Conducting regular incident response exercises and training sessions to ensure that incident response teams are prepared to effectively respond to security incidents.
